One of the unique features of handmade paper is the deckled edge. Because of the way it’s made, this irregular edge is a natural occurrence and can be used to good purpose. All it takes is a little preplanning. To put this deckle to good use it needs to be on the top of the box. Which means wrapping the gift up side down - or at least partially. The overlap will be on top but the end flaps will still be folded down in the usual way. Finish it off with tie and bow made from several colors of yarn twisted together and you have a wrap.
You can make the most the deckled edge in many ways by making your own. It works best with thicker colored paper but any paper will do. Do this by hand tearing the edge. Tearing the paper towards you will give a white edge, if using printed paper. Tearing away will give a cleaner edge.
If you think you would like to try your hand at making paper, you will be entering a century’s old tradition with an opportunity to create your own unique style. The process is simple enough for beginners to get started. Considering the roots of this craft, it’s not too surprising that only a few tools are need. A short checklist would include a kitchen blender, a mold and a press. Old office copy paper is a good starter for paper pulp.
